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3023928624 90168875402 1646366
9761 9175884
9761 9175884
27 73054 32015188801
All about undefined
Interested in learning more?
9761 9175884
27 73054 32015188801
See more
88368598 60541543 68971737
96670451440 556 786571190
See more
21515592 14339
1324712908 01253 060468595
See more